Optional Day Tour A
Masada and the Dead Sea
Full day tour to include Masada, the last stronghold of the Zealots against Rome and a dip in the Dead Sea.
Pick-up from the Dan Panorama hotel Tel Aviv via the Judean Hills to the Dead Sea, the lowest place on earth. Drive along the shores of the Dead Sea to Masada and hear the heroic story of the Jewish fighters. Ascend by cable car and tour the mountain fortress built by King Herod, where the Zealots of the first century made their last stand against the Romans. Visit the remains of the walls, palace, synagogue, water cisterns, mosaic floors, Roman baths and other findings. Descend by cable car. Continue to the Dead Sea and enjoy the unique opportunity to float in the Dead Sea and cover yourself with the mineral rich mud. Return to Tel Aviv.

Optional Day Tour B
Jerusalem and Bethlehem
Pick-up from the Dan Panorama hotel Tel Aviv. Begin the tour with a panoramic overview from the Mount of Olives, overlooking the new city of Jerusalem and the Temple Mount. Travel along the Kidron Valley to view the Garden of Gethsemane and the walls of the Old City. Enter the Old City via the Dung Gate and walk through the Jewish Quarter, past the Western (Wailing) Wall. Visit some of the Stations of the Cross (Via Dolorosa) ending at the Church of the Holy Sepulchre. Continue to Bethlehem and visit the Church of Nativity and Manger Square. Return to Tel Aviv.

Optional Day Tour C
Nazareth and the Galilee
Pick-up from the Dan Panorama hotel Tel Aviv. Drive north via the coastal road. First stop Nazareth, known as the childhood home of Jesus, to see the Church of Annunciation and Church of St Joseph. Sites will include Capernaum, located on the northern shore of the Sea of Galilee, where many of Jesus’ miracles took place and Tabgha, the site of the multiplication of the Fish and Loaves. End the tour with a stop at Yardenit – the Baptismal site where the Jordan River flows out of the Sea of Galilee towards the Dead Sea.
